CVE-2026-47264
Discourse: Don't leak restricted tag group names via tag info
Description
Discourse is an open-source discussion platform. From versions 2026.1.0 to before 2026.1.4, 2026.3.0 to before 2026.3.1, and 2026.4.0 to before 2026.4.1, DetailedTagSerializer#tag_group_names returned every tag group a tag belonged to without filtering against the requesting user's visibility. With SiteSetting.tags_listed_by_group enabled, anonymous and unprivileged users hitting TagsController#info (which is exempt from requires_login) could read the names of tag groups restricted to specific user groups or non-visible categories. This issue has been patched in versions 2026.1.4, 2026.3.1, 2026.4.1, and 2026.5.0.
